Catinaccio Ciampedie is a breathtaking ski resort that offers a panoramic view of the Val di Fassa and the Dolomites. This resort, known as the "Field of God", is easily accessible by cable car from Vigo di Fassa or by chairlift from Pera di Fassa. Nestled in the heart of the Catinaccio/Rosengarten, it offers an elevated view from 2000 meters of various mountain groups including Sassolungo, Sella, Marmolada, and others.
The resort is not only a paradise for skiers, but also an excellent location for hiking, with a range of different walks and more challenging hikes starting from the Campegine refuge. The journey up the mountain is an experience in itself, with escalators on several floors leading to stunning vistas. Even those who do not ski can enjoy the extraordinary panorama surrounded by the Catinaccio group, and the arrival of the cable car on a beautiful plateau suitable for everyone.
The ski resort features a fast and spacious cable car system that operates both in summer and winter, providing an efficient and comfortable way to reach the peak. There are several ski lifts available to cater to everyone, from beginners to seasoned skiers, along with several refreshment points and chalets.
